Issued by: Beth Stafford Date: March 6, 2002 |
MILWAUKEE - The American Indian Student Services office at the University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ee is acting as a contact point for American Indian alumni of UWM.
The office is planning social events for 2002 and is interested in forming a constituent alumni association at UWM for American Indians.
"We're asking alums to send us two of their business cards," says Diane Amour, director of the American Indian Student Services office. The cards will be used for a recruiting poster called "Success is in the Cards."
Alumni are urged to contact the office so that a contact list can be established. "We're also asking them to help us locate any other American Indian alums they know," says Amour. Interested alumni can phone Amour or Jenelle Klumb at 414-229-5880, or contact them at klumb@uwm.edu or amour@uwm.edu.
